With only two days left in the financial year, the Pimpri-Chinchwad Municipal Corporation (PCMC) has made special arrangements to facilitate last-minute property tax payments.
In view of the outstanding dues — approximately ₹274 crore from residential and ₹124 crore from commercial properties — the Property Tax Department has decided to keep all 18 regional tax offices and cash counters operational during the upcoming holidays.
On Sunday, March 30 (Gudi Padwa), and Monday, March 31 (Ramzan Eid), the counters will remain open until midnight and will continue operations until the last citizen in the queue is served.

Citizens are urged to utilise this opportunity to clear their dues before the end of the financial year.
To avoid queues and save time, PCMC has also encouraged citizens to pay property tax from the comfort of their homes. Online payment can be made via the official portal https://publicptaxpcmc.in/ using credit/debit cards, BHIM UPI, post office cards, mobile wallets, and other digital methods.
“To support citizens, PCMC has kept its tax collection offices and cash counters open even on weekends and public holidays. I urge all property owners to take advantage of this facility and contribute to the city’s development by paying their taxes on time," said Shekhar Singh, Commissioner, PCMC.

“To prevent inconvenience during the last days of the financial year, PCMC has ensured that all cash counters remain operational on holidays as well. Citizens can also use the online portal for quick and easy payment. We appeal to everyone to complete their tax payments before March 31," added Pradip Jambhale Patil, Additional Commissioner (1), PCMC.
